> Ok, I reconfigured
>
> virt-manager still can't start:
>
> libvirtError: Failed to connect socket to '/var/run/libvirt/
> libvirt-sock': Permesso negato (denied permission)
>
> ~$ ls -lhad /var/run/libvirt
> drwxr-xr-x 8 root root 4,0K 12 dic 18.43 /var/run/libvirt/
>
> ~$ sudo herd status libvirt
> Password:
> herd: service 'libvirt' could not be found
>
> am I doing anything wrong ?
Just in case you or someone else wants to use libvirt. I think the
service is called libvirtd, and you probably need to make sure you're
user is in the libvirt group.
